No, the noun 'mum' is a common noun, a general word for:

  • a chrysanthemum
  • mother (although, if you capitalize the word 'mum' when referring to your own mother, no one should criticize you)
A proper noun is the name of a specific person, place, or thing, such as Mum's Place (furniture store), Pacific Grove, CA or Mum Drive, Richardson TX.

The word mum is also a verb and an adjective.
